The Wind Drift Condominiums has lifted their notice to evacuate after performing temporary structural repairs, according to a statement from the complex. The condominiums had structural deficiencies that were noticed on April 3, causing an evacuation. After performing the temporary repairs, the structural engineer of record said the repairs were satisfactory. (end of news article)
